USM HOSTS KOREA-ASEAN ACADEMIC CONFERENCE
PENANG, 28 January 2013 - Universiti Sains Malaysia (USM) today is proud to be given the honour to host the Korea-ASEAN Academic Conference this year, organised by the Korean Association of Southeast Asian Studies (KASEAS) in collaboration with the ASEAN University Network (AUN).
The conference, with the theme “Non-Traditional Human Security and Securitization in East Asia: Regional Dynamics and National Differences”, will focus on the various issues related to human security that are increasingly gaining wide attention in academic circles in Korea and ASEAN countries, seeking to enhance regional cooperation especially in the field of academic mobility and human resource development.
In her welcoming speech, AUN Executive Director, Assoc. Prof. Dr. Nantana Gajaseni, said: “We sincerely hope that the bilateral relations and cooperation between ASEAN and Korea that has long existed be further strengthened with a more active exchange of students, academics and intellectuals between ASEAN and Korea.”
“To achieve this, there must be a mechanism and more precise guidelines on the issue of human security towards fostering better cross-cultural understanding between peoples of the two regions,” he added.
Meanwhile, KASEAS President, Prof. Park Seung Woo, hoped that this conference will be a platform where problems and risk factors in human security issues for all countries in the ASEAN region are identified, discussed, and solutions sought.
In his speech, USM Deputy Vice-Chancellor (Academic and International Affairs Division), Prof. Ahmad Shukri Mustapa Kamal welcomed the conference participants to Penang and USM, and hoped that this kind of cooperation can be maintained with a more active participation of USM.
The biennial Korea-ASEAN Academic Conference was first held in the late 1990s.
In the meantime, the two-day conference, hosted by the USM Office of International Relations, also saw the presentation of 15 papers and the participation of nearly 50 participants, consisting of academic experts and leading figures from the ASEAN countries and Korea. - Text: Tan Ewe Hoe/Photo & Translation: Yong Check Yoon
